1st Annual Sunshine State Bluegrass Camp
October 5-8, 2026
Join us for a fun, hands-on bluegrass experience hosted by the Sunshine State Bluegrass Foundation at Penny Lane Emporium in Fort Lauderdale.
This unique 4-day camp is designed for both kids and adults who want to learn bluegrass music in an engaging, social environment. Whether you are brand new or already play an instrument, you will gain confidence, improve your skills, and experience the joy of playing with others.
What makes this camp special is our “Band Camp” format—every participant is placed into a small group and will rehearse and perform together throughout the week.

Kids Camp (Ages 8–14)
3:30 PM – 6:00 PM
Cost: $175
Students will learn the basics of bluegrass instruments including guitar, banjo, mandolin, and fiddle. Each day includes group instruction, instrument breakout sessions, and band practice. The camp concludes with a fun performance for family and friends.
Adult Camp
6:30 PM – 9:30 PM
Cost: $225
Perfect for beginner to intermediate players, this program focuses on rhythm, soloing, jamming, and ensemble playing. Participants will join a small band, work on songs together, and perform in a final showcase.

For five decades, banjo master Greg Cahill has led Special Consensus with a clear musical vision rooted in tradition and driven by innovation. The band’s sound reflects a deep understanding of bluegrass, blending the drive and harmonies of the classic style with contemporary repertoire and adventurous arrangements. Anchored by Cahill’s distinctive banjo style and the powerful lead vocals of Greg Blake, the 2023 and 2025 IBMA Male Vocalist of the Year, alongside Brian McCarty (mandolin and vocals) and Nico Humby (bass and vocals), Special Consensus moves effortlessly from jazz-tinged instrumentals to award-winning originals—always maintaining their bluegrass core while following their creative instincts.
